Luxury property prices in Venice

Prices in Venice start at €410,000 and rise to €15,000,000 for the most distinguished addresses on the Grand Canal or overlooking the historic inner canals. The market average sits at €1,434,191, with floor areas ranging from 45 to 3000 sqm. Location drives value more than any other factor. A piano nobile on a primary canal commands double the price of a comparable apartment tucked behind a smaller campo, even at the same square footage. Compared to London and Paris, Venice is still undervalued on a per-square-meter basis for historic palazzi. That gap is narrowing. The city has no developable land, and that scarcity is not a constraint: it is the investment case.

Most sought-after areas in Venice

Venice has six historic sestieri, each with a distinct identity. San Marco is the most internationally recognizable and commands the highest prices: properties near Campo Santo Stefano or with views toward the Salute church represent the top of the market. Dorsoduro draws a sophisticated, art-oriented crowd, with long canal frontages and the Gallerie dell'Accademia as a neighbor. Cannaregio is the real insider's choice. Less trafficked than the center, it runs alongside the Grand Canal at its widest, and the Canal di Cannaregio adds a secondary waterfront rarely found elsewhere. San Polo and Santa Croce offer quieter streets and a residential character that suits buyers seeking privacy over visibility. Castello, the largest sestiere, provides generous footprints and direct access to the Biennale Gardens. And the Giudecca island, just across the canal of the same name, has seen large historic complexes converted into prestigious residences with terraces and open water views that the main island rarely offers at any price.

What is daily life like in Venice?

Life inside the historic center is unlike any other city in Europe. No cars, no noise except water and footsteps, and a pace that changes how you inhabit a home. The residential sestieri away from the main tourist routes feel genuinely local: markets, neighborhood restaurants, and a stable community of international long-term residents. Marco Polo Airport is twenty minutes by water taxi, and the mainland is always accessible.
